Ovary

The organ in the cow that secretes estrogen.

2
New cards

Progesterone

The hormone responsible for maintaining pregnancy.

3
New cards

Corpus Luteum (CL)

The structure that forms after ovulation and secretes progesterone.

4
New cards

Infundibulum

The structure that pushes the ovum into the fallopian tube.

5
New cards

Estrus Cycle Duration

21 days in cattle and carabaos.

6
New cards

Ovulation Timing

Occurs 10-15 hours after the end of estrus in cows.

7
New cards

Estrus Period Duration

11-21 hours in cows.

8
New cards

Metestrus

The phase characterized by sexual inactivity and formation of the CL.

9
New cards

Luteinizing Hormone (LH)

The hormone that causes follicle rupture during ovulation.

10
New cards

Gestation Period

The gestation period for cattle is 283 days.

11
New cards

Gestation

The term for the period from fertilization to parturition.

12
New cards

Puberty Age

A cow reaches puberty at 13-14 months.

13
New cards

Diestrus

The phase of the estrous cycle with the highest progesterone level.

Cervix

The organ that serves as the passageway between the uterus and vagina.

15
New cards

Estrogen Function

Prepares the heifer for puberty and triggers heat.

16
New cards

Artificial Insemination Pioneer

Lazaro Spallanzani first performed artificial insemination in 1780.

17
New cards

Ideal Temperature for A.V.

40-52°C for semen collection.

18
New cards

Good Quality Semen Color

Grayish white to pale cream.

19
New cards

Liquid Nitrogen Temperature

-196°C for semen storage.

20
New cards

Average Semen Volume

5-10 mL per collection.

21
New cards

Prostaglandin

The hormone used to regress the corpus luteum in estrus synchronization.

22
New cards

Minimum Semen Motility

Above 60% for acceptable semen.

23
New cards

A.I. Gun

The device used to insert semen during artificial insemination.

24
New cards

Semen Thawing Time

17 seconds at 37°C in a water bath before insemination.
